[kernel] r13070 - in dists/lenny-security/linux-2.6/debian/patches: bugfix/all/CVE-2009-0029 series

Dann Frazier dannf at alioth.debian.org
Mon Mar 9 17:33:35 UTC 2009


Author: dannf
Date: Mon Mar  9 17:33:33 2009
New Revision: 13070

Log:
wrap ABI-changing include in #ifndef __GENKSYMS__  to prevent changes in the mips-specific __flush_anon_page and __flush_dcache_page symbols from tripping the abi checker

Added:
   dists/lenny-security/linux-2.6/debian/patches/bugfix/all/CVE-2009-0029/mips-enable-syscall-wrappers-no-abi-change.patch
Modified:
   dists/lenny-security/linux-2.6/debian/patches/series/13lenny2

Added: dists/lenny-security/linux-2.6/debian/patches/bugfix/all/CVE-2009-0029/mips-enable-syscall-wrappers-no-abi-change.patch
==============================================================================
--- (empty file)
+++ dists/lenny-security/linux-2.6/debian/patches/bugfix/all/CVE-2009-0029/mips-enable-syscall-wrappers-no-abi-change.patch	Mon Mar  9 17:33:33 2009
@@ -0,0 +1,13 @@
+diff -urpN a/arch/mips/mm/cache.c b/arch/mips/mm/cache.c
+--- a/arch/mips/mm/cache.c	2009-03-09 10:37:50.000000000 -0600
++++ b/arch/mips/mm/cache.c	2009-03-09 10:43:31.000000000 -0600
+@@ -13,7 +13,9 @@
+ #include <linux/linkage.h>
+ #include <linux/module.h>
+ #include <linux/sched.h>
++#ifndef __GENKSYMS__
+ #include <linux/syscalls.h>
++#endif
+ #include <linux/mm.h>
+ 
+ #include <asm/cacheflush.h>

Modified: dists/lenny-security/linux-2.6/debian/patches/series/13lenny2
==============================================================================
--- dists/lenny-security/linux-2.6/debian/patches/series/13lenny2	(original)
+++ dists/lenny-security/linux-2.6/debian/patches/series/13lenny2	Mon Mar  9 17:33:33 2009
@@ -10,3 +10,4 @@
 + bugfix/all/CVE-2009-0029/sparc64-use-syscall-wrappers.patch
 + bugfix/all/CVE-2009-0029/sparc64-wrap-arch-specific-syscalls.patch
 + bugfix/all/CVE-2009-0029/alpha-use-syscall-wrappers.patch
++ bugfix/all/CVE-2009-0029/mips-enable-syscall-wrappers-no-abi-change.patch



More information about the Kernel-svn-changes mailing list